Latest Patents

Kinya Asano holds a patent for a "Road vehicle communication method using light and radio." This method facilitates two-way communication between a mobile station, which requests information services, and both a central base station and local base stations situated along the roadside. The system utilizes optical fibers as part of the transmission path, enabling efficient communication through electric-to-optical and optical-to-electric conversions. The mobile station initiates the request for information services, and the local base station is estimated based on the mobile station's location. When the mobile station is within the service area of the estimated local base station, the control station provides the requested information service.
